Table
4-14. SDH/SONET Port Parameters
Parameter Description Possible Values
Frame Type The Egate-100 mode of operation: E1s o SDH or
T1s o SONET.
Default: SDH
SONET
SDH
Tx Clock Transmit clock source of the SDH/SONET port.
Default: Loopback Timing
Internal
Loopback Timing
